Burp community forum

Problems updating Burp Enterprise

Nikolay | Last updated: May 21, 2019 06:22AM UTC

It seems that the online update has some sort of built-in timeout and we are consistently hitting it and unable to update. With previous versions, the update would finish after many retries, but since v1.0.14beta we have not been able to update. I've talked to our infrastructure guys and it seems that there is no throttling or blocking of Burp update downloads. The following error is output in the enterpriseServer.log file. ---- ERROR n.p.enterprise.server.update.l - Exception caught downloading update: [qtp860567853-228815] java.util.concurrent.TimeoutException: null at java.base/java.util.concurrent.CompletableFuture.timedGet(CompletableFuture.java:1886) at java.base/java.util.concurrent.CompletableFuture.get(CompletableFuture.java:2021) at net.portswigger.enterprise.server.update.l.a(Unknown Source) at net.portswigger.enterprise.server.update.m.b(Unknown Source) at java.base/java.util.concurrent.CompletableFuture.uniComposeStage(CompletableFuture.java:1106) at java.base/java.util.concurrent.CompletableFuture.thenCompose(CompletableFuture.java:2235) at net.portswigger.enterprise.server.update.p.lambda$installPendingUpdate$1(Unknown Source) at java.base/java.util.Optional.map(Optional.java:257) at net.portswigger.enterprise.server.update.p.a(Unknown Source) at net.portswigger.enterprise.server.d.a.f.a(Unknown Source) at jdk.internal.reflect.GeneratedMethodAccessor350.invoke(Unknown Source) at java.base/j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) at java.base/java.lang.reflect.Method.invoke(Method.java:564) at org.glassfish.jersey.server.model.internal.ResourceMethodInvocationHandlerFactory.lambda$static$0(ResourceMethodInvocationHandlerFactory.java:76) at org.glassfish.jersey.server.model.internal.AbstractJavaResourceMethodDispatcher$1.run(AbstractJavaResourceMethodDispatcher.java:148) ---- Any ideas for a workaround (besides manual reinstall, that has it's problems)? A permanent fix would be much appreciated.

Rose, PortSwigger Agent | Last updated: May 21, 2019 07:21AM UTC

Thanks for your message. Could you send an email to support@portswigger.net with your log files? Particularly the supervisor.log. There is a separate log file for each day, and the current day's log file doesn't contain a date. If you can, please replicate the issue then send us the latest log files.

Burp User | Last updated: May 22, 2019 07:37AM UTC

Hi, Looking in /var/log/BurpSuiteEnterpriseEdition, it seems that the supervisor_*.log files haven't been touched for a while, am I looking in the right place? Cf. ---- Mar 13 10:54 /var/log/BurpSuiteEnterpriseEdition/supervisor_enterpriseAgent.log Mar 7 13:07 /var/log/BurpSuiteEnterpriseEdition/supervisor_enterpriseServer.log Mar 8 18:18 /var/log/BurpSuiteEnterpriseEdition/supervisor_webServer.log ----

Rose, PortSwigger Agent | Last updated: May 22, 2019 10:15AM UTC

We're aware that there is an issue with updates for some users, which we are looking into. You're right, there is a built-in timeout of 10 minutes for downloading the Enterprise update. Could you try manually downloading the zip file from our website? You'll need to log into your account. - https://portswigger.net/users Then you can upload the zip file via the Settings > Updates in Burp Enterprise. Could you let us know if that solves the problem for you? If not, could you send an email to support@portswigger.net with all your zip files? Thanks.

Burp User | Last updated: May 22, 2019 11:06AM UTC

Uploading via the Web UI, results in this message, and no update is performed: ---- The update is already available to install. ---- > If not, could you send an email to support@portswigger.net with all your zip files? Do you mean log files? Which ones in particular do you need?

Rose, PortSwigger Agent | Last updated: May 22, 2019 12:02PM UTC

I do apologise, Nikolay, you're right I meant the log files.

You need to Log in to post a reply. Or register here, for free.